Okay, I really put this one off. It feels off brand to talk about downers in our lives. However, they are a reality in our lives. There are people who just seem to be negative, who don't believe in us, and who render judgments against us that simply are not fair. The truth is, in such cases, there is something not well in them. I hope that it triggers missions of mercy on our part, instead of anger. But also, you can't take their word and let it change you.
- Who is "The Russian Judge"?
- Why are negative people the way that they are?
- How do you determine whose critique is valid and whose is to be dismissed?
- What are some things you can do to handle Russian Judges in your life?
- How can God use your spirit as a mission of mercy for those who are broken?
